On what legal basis are my application documents processed?
You are not legally or contractually required to provide your application documents.However, please note that we cannot make a decision regarding your application or establish an employment relationship without them.
We process your application documents based on the following legal grounds:
- Art. 6(1)(b) GDPR / Section 26(1) BDSG
For initiating or establishing an employment relationship. - Art. 9(2) GDPR in conjunction with Art. 6(1) GDPR / Section 26(3) BDSG
If special categories of personal data (e.g. religion, nationality, health data) are included. - Consent (Art. 6(1)(a) GDPR / Section 26(2) BDSG)
For voluntary information or extended data retention (e.g. talent pool). - Legal obligations (Art. 6(1)(c) GDPR)
Where processing is required to comply with legal requirements (e.g. German Commercial Code or Fiscal Code). - Legitimate interests (Art. 6(1)(f) GDPR)
For example, in the context of Active Sourcing via platforms such as LinkedIn.

How long are my application documents stored?
- For the duration of the application process
- Up to 6 months after rejection
- Longer if required by law or for legal claims (up to 10 years)
- Talent pool: typically up to 12 months or until consent is withdrawn
If you are hired, your documents will be transferred to your personnel file.
